Paul Gallagher scores the winner as Preston North End beat MK Dons

Paul Gallagher's first-half strike is enough for Preston North End to beat MK Dons in the Championship.

Preston North End have beaten MK Dons to win their first league game of the Championship season.

The Dons went close to opening the scoring in the first 10 minutes as Dean Bowditch released Sam Gallagher through on goal, but he dragged his shot marginally wide.

The home side kept the pressure on in the opening 20 minutes as Carl Baker's header was kept out by goalkeeper Jordan Pickford.

Up the other end, Paul Gallagher released Daniel Johnson but he dragged an effort inches past the post.

Preston did take the lead minutes later though, as Gallagher slotted the ball into bottom corner after Will Keane had slipped him through on goal.

Johnson almost doubled Preston's lead as he raced through on goal, but fired wide yet again, before Ben Reeves had an effort cleared off the line for MK Dons.

Preston defender Tom Clarke then headed the ball into the back of the net, but the referee ruled it out for a foul.

After the break, Preston stayed on the front foot as Joe Garner headed marginally over the bar from a Gallagher corner, before Will Keane blasted wide from a good position.

The hosts looked resigned to defeat until Preston were reduced to 10 men in the final few minutes as substitute Jordan Hugill was shown a straight red card for a stamp.
